I use this to record my GPS location and export it to Google Earth to see where I’ve been. It’s always interesting to do this and I love this app. I believe this app could be improved in various ways, and although it’s already good enough to have the existing features, I’d love this to have more as a location tracker: 1. Consider adding an option to choose update rate. This is a “minimal” logger, meaning that people use it probably because it saves battery. In many circumstances this can be very useful, as lower update rate will vastly reduce battery usage. I need this option because I’m always in a position that needs the logger to update not as frequently as it can, so I can preserve my battery and log for a longer period of time. It’s only a few lines of codes to add so it’s really not a big deal. 2. An option to omit points that are not accurate. Sometimes when I was traveling under a tunnel, the position could be shifting a lot and that resulted in tracks twisting in a strange way with angles pointing here and there. This function can make the track it logs much more reliable. 3. Maybe offer one time free export for users who use this app the first time. I had been hesitating a lot before I finally purchased because I didn’t know if it worth the functions and whether it would export it successfully as expected. I guess many people have the same thoughts. I know devs have to make a living as well so I’m not saying this should be a must have feature. But it’ll certainly be better if you have this. :) I hope this app can be constantly maintained since it’s so much better than other GPS logging apps. It doesn’t take much size and works better than anyone could expect with adequate functions at such price.
Before using this app keep in mind you will have to pay to get your data out. The app interface does not inform you of this until you attempt to export.
There was a time this was a great app. It would allow me to export the gpx to an app (transmit) and I could move it to my PC. Now it says it doesn't detect any apps which support gpx and that I should mail the file. However it only supports the stock mail app which I don't even have installed in iOS 10. In short, totally unusable. I paid for the track export sigh. Save your money.
Tracks location in the background and exports the data points to a gpx file so I can get tag my photos after my walks/hikes.
Like others have said, no bloat, just Start, Stop, View map, Export. Noticed a bug in map view where it doesn’t always redraw the underlying map. Workaround is to zoom way out and back in.
